Former Eagles guitarist Don Felder suffered a medical emergency and was rushed off stage during a performance Thursday night.

Felder, who was a member of the iconic rock group from 1974 to 2001, was introducing the band’s song “Tequila Sunrise” during The Rock Legends Cruise when his demeanour changed, according to video posted to YouTube.

The four-time Grammy winner, 77, began strumming his guitar to perform the song before he started swaying at centre stage in front of the stunned crowd.

Felder looked offstage and mouthed something as a woman ran to his side.

The Rock and Roll Hall of Famer then grabbed the microphone stand to maintain his balance.

As other musicians helped escort Felder off stage, an audience member shouted his support for the guitarist as the rest of the crowd joined in.

“We love you Don,” one fan yelled.

Felder suffered from dehydration, his team announced on social media.

“We appreciate everyone’s concern regarding Don Felder’s abrupt stop to his show last night on The Rock Legends Cruise,” the statement said. “After receiving medical attention he was deemed to be suffering from dehydration. He was given fluids, and is feeling much better.

“To ensure he has ample time to rehydrate and recover fully, we are working on rescheduling today’s shows and adjusting the remainder of the cruise schedule accordingly.

“Remember — drink your water!

The guitarist’s performance was part of The Rock Legends Cruise, which departed from Miami on Thursday. The line-up includes performances by Alice Cooper, Styx and more.

Felder was inducted into the Rock and Roll Hall of Fame with the band in 1998 and earned a spot in the Musicians Hall of Fame in 2016.

During the latter ceremony, Felder was presented with the 2016 Iconic Riff Award for “for creating the incredible guitar intro and solo in “Hotel California, which has been referred to as one of the best guitar solos of all time,” according to MusicRow.

He was fired from the Eagles in 2001 where he filed two lawsuits claiming wrongful termination breach of implied-in-fact contract and breach of fiduciary duty. Since leaving the band, Felder released a book about his time with the Eagles, and went on tour with the Don Felder Band.
